Age | Commit message (Collapse) | Author |
|
they are leaving a depot and heading to the same one again; just like trains since r16322.
|
|
it doesn't recompile everything that needs to be recompiled...
|
|
vehicle view
|
|
and cur_real_order_index to keep track of the current real order in an unambiguous way.
-Fix [FS#4440]: Automatic orders behave now stable wrt. service orders and are not added or removed depending on the need of servicing.
-Fix: Various other issues with automatic orders, e.g. vehicles getting stuck with "no orders" when there are automatic orders at the end of the order list.
|
|
|
|
|
|
(Hirundo)
|
|
frequently as done for other vehicle types.
|
|
|
|
instead of recalculating it every time.
|
|
|
|
|
|
breakdown handling as well (Hirundo)
|
|
|
|
some headers
|
|
most northern depot/hangar tile
|
|
|
|
in depot' strings
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
192-256-magic of vehicle movement.
|
|
|
|
SpecializedVehicle in order to improve performance
|
|
vehicle commands.
|
|
|
|
|
|
|
|
|
|
if a header require a header make it include that header
|
|
depots didn't quite work
|
|
tile won't make a dent, 3 tiles might be a bit too much
-Feature-ish: make maximum pathfinder penalties for finding depots customisable, also increase it slightly to 20 tiles worth of penalties.
|
|
|
|
pathfinders
|
|
|
|
ship_cmd.cpp to the pathfinder code itself
|
|
|
|
a separate directory
|
|
and simplify some things for the future
|
|
vehicles only apply to the GRF locally, if it defines engines of that type itself.
|
|
and cost factor and use it consistently for vehicle purchase, running cost, and refit cost.
|
|
vehicle list/autoreplace lists instead of overflowing.
|
|
Draw*Engine functions
|
|
|
|
|
|
when they should.
-Codechange: Move capacity calculation to a single function for all vehicle types, so the behaviour can be kept consistent easier.
|